Various Dice Types
You can roll any type of dice you want, as we have a wide range of dice. Each one comes with its own unique characteristics and features, including:
- D4: Handy for small number picks or light RPG damage.
- D6: This virtual D6 dice is used for simple games and quick math.
- D8: Often used for medium damage in RPGs.
- D10: Best for percentage rolls and decimal-based results.
- D12: You can also roll a d20 with online virtual d20 dice for monthly events or unique game setups.
- D20: Used in RPGs for skill checks and big actions.
- D100: Great for rolling percentages and advanced randomness.
